## Tuning

The receipt mailer (Almsgate) batches donation receipts and sends through the Thornquay relay. On-call: if the queue backs up, resist the urge to crank batch size — the relay rate-limits per connection, and bigger batches just mean bigger retries. Scale worker count first, then shorten the flush interval. Dedupe window must stay longer than the retry horizon or donors get duplicate receipts, which generates tickets. All knobs live in one place and are read at worker start. Current production values follow.

tuning table, kajop-yafof:
QUOTAS = {
    "wenath": 10,
    "ulaael": 5,
}

## Onboarding: Dark Mode in the Brindle Admin Dashboard

Welcome aboard. Dark-mode theming in the admin dashboard is driven by tokens stored server-side, not CSS files, so a theme change requires a settings write and a cache bust. Before touching the theme editor, run the seed script so your local database has the default token set; otherwise every page renders unstyled. The seed script reads its target database from the connection string below.

database URL for bahop-yagep: mssql://sildor_svc:35ha7jz@db-fb6d.nelvrodyn.example:5432/casath

Quick note for reviewers on Pelago's webhook delivery: we retry failed deliveries with exponential backoff, capped at 6 attempts over ~4 hours, then park the event in the dead-letter queue. Every outbound payload is signed so receivers can verify it wasn't tampered with mid-retry. When reviewing signature code, test against the shared signing key shown here.

deploy key for kagup-bawig: bky9_ZMq28eTw9

**Action item (P2):** The Tilewright prefetcher hammered the raster cache during the Halverton outage, evicting hot tiles and causing blank map regions for users. We've capped prefetch concurrency and added a circuit breaker, rolling out this week. If customers report missing tiles before then, ask them to zoom out and back in as a workaround. Full mitigation details are on the internal page.

operations page: https://jenkins.torvadyn.local/build/deploy/display/pages/611247f0a622ae80